In today's market, the automotive industry is experiencing significant changes, driven by technological advancements, shifting consumer preferences, and increasing competition. To stay ahead, manufacturers and suppliers need to optimize their operations, ensuring efficiency, productivity, and quality. A Certificate in Operations Management can provide learners with the necessary skills and knowledge to excel in this field.
Statistics and Trends
| Year | Number of Vehicles Produced in the UK | % Change from Previous Year |
| --- | --- | --- |
| 2020 | 1,479,000 | -12.1% |
| 2019 | 1,683,000 | 3.5% |
| 2018 | 1,642,000 | -2.5% |

The Certificate in Operations Management in the Automotive Industry is a specialized program designed to equip learners with the knowledge and skills required to manage the day-to-day operations of an automotive business.
This certificate program focuses on the operational aspects of the automotive industry, including supply chain management, inventory control, quality control, and customer service.
Upon completion of the program, learners can expect to gain a comprehensive understanding of the operational functions within the automotive industry, including the ability to analyze and improve business processes, manage budgets, and lead teams.
The duration of the Certificate in Operations Management in the Automotive Industry is typically 6-12 months, depending on the institution and the learner's prior experience.
The program is designed to be flexible, with learners able to complete coursework online or on-campus, and can be tailored to meet the needs of working professionals or those looking to transition into a new career.
